It’s a little bit silly, Yeri knows, but she can’t help being drawn to Joy, with the way she sings with her soulful voice and how she exaggerates her dance moves just for laughs, not to mention her astounding beauty. So perhaps it was a lucky coincidence that her floral design tutorials are just a block away from the building that is the Music Faculty, where if she plans her timing right she can see Joy practising through the first-floor window, and even though the window is usually open just a crack she can hear her melodious voice as she practices vocal arpeggios. 

 

Today, however, has gone all wrong. In the morning, the alarm set on her phone failed to wake her up, some of her precious flowers were too old and started to wilt, and to top it all off, her teacher had unexpectedly chosen to extend their lesson today, leaving her with no choice but to exit her class an hour later than usual.

 

The most unfortunate part of the whole day, she thinks, is the silence that wraps around her as she stands in front of the Music building. The room where Joy usually stands in, harmonising with a singing and guitar-playing brunette, is empty, devoid of life. Yeri sighs, her far-fetched hopes vanishing, and starts to trudge home, depressed.

 

But she manages no further than ten steps before a shout rings out from the sliding glass doors that protect the Music Faculty. “Yeri!” She turns around to see Joy waving at her, and another girl — the guitarist — lags behind her, hauling her excessively large guitar case on her minuscule back. “What are you doing here? I didn’t know your course was Music too!”

 

“Um,” Yeri shuffles her feet awkwardly, trying to find the right words to say, which she finds really rather impossible when the blonde is beaming at her with all her brilliantly white teeth flashing. “I’m, uh, I was just passing by, I don’t…”

 

Fortunately for her, the brunette cuts in to salvage the situation. “You’re not in Music, are you? Don’t you study, like, flower art or something?” Yeri raises her eyebrows in surprise, but nods. The brunette tugs on Joy’s sleeve, continuing her explanation. “Ah, I knew it! She was in Seulgi’s team on that day of orientation where we had to show the younger kids around our faculties and stuff, and you hit her when you fell and were embarrassed, right?” The brunette turns the question on Yeri, making her blush furiously while Joy snorts with laughter next to them.

 

“Ah, don’t mind Wendy, she remembers the most random of things sometimes,” The tall woman says as she wipes tears of laughter from the corners of her eyes and pats her friend on the back, then asks whether the youngest girl is on the way home from classes. When Yeri nods, one corner of her lips curl up. “Want to get some coffee first?”

 

Which is how Yeri finds herself in a staring competition with Joy sitting opposite her in a café nearby their campus. This is when she also learns that the older woman can charm the socks off anyone, as Wendy stands patiently at the counter to wait for their order to be called after receiving the most honey-dripping coo of persuasion from Joy. 

 

Yeri finds it extremely easy to keep her eyes on Joy, because honestly, who can't? She finds herself falling for those chocolate-brown eyes, lit up with specks of gold a few shades brighter than the woman's hair, the long eyelashes that adorn her eyelids, and the way how Yeri herself is reflected in those beautiful, beautiful irises...

 

And then Joy blinks, spoiling the daydream. "Dammit!" She exclaims, knuckling her stinging eyes. “I didn’t expect you to be this good!” 

 

Wendy slides into the seat next to Joy with a tray of coffee and a hearty chuckle, startling the duo. “It’s because no one can take your eyes off you, Joy. You’re too pretty.” Yeri accidentally takes a large gulp of hot coffee and starts to cough and choke, scalding her tongue in the process. Wendy snickers behind her cup of mocha, and nudges Joy to get a glass of water for the spluttering girl.

 

When Joy is fidgeting at the counter, urging the barista to finish the coffee that she is preparing to get her a cup of water, Wendy leans over the table in a very suggestive manner, and places her chin on the back of her hands. “You like her, don’t you?” Yeri’s eyes bulge out from their sockets. “I knew it. I’ve seen you at the window sometimes, just listening to her sing. Don’t worry, I won’t tell her,” Wendy winks at her — how can a small hamster-like girl be so suggestive? Yeri wonders — and continues, “but only if you help me pass this to Seulgi.” She slides over a small folded piece of paper, placing it securely under the younger girl’s fingers, and returns back to her seat just in time for Joy to rush back with a cup of cold water.

 

The redhead grabs the offered cup and hastily downs the water, eyes diverted to one side to avoid Joy’s and Wendy’s stares. When her eyes flicker towards Wendy, the girl subtly holds up a pinky. Promise? Yeri raises her own in response, and the two exchange small nods.

That night, Yeri sits at her desk, busily drawing designs and various arrangements for her flowers. Her roommate, a senior majoring in Film and Drama, pops her head in to remind her of a schedule. Flipping through her diary, Yeri notes down a time for next Monday, and writes next to it ‘Photoshoot, Joohyun-unnie picking up at 2pm.’ Her phone buzzes then, with a message from Seulgi, her senior from the Art faculty where her classes take place.

 

S: Hello! Are you busy?

Y: Kind of, I’m preparing for the photoshoot next week. Thank you for choosing me to take part in this photoshoot, it really means a lot to me.

S: Good, good. You have amazing skills, so you definitely deserve it. Speaking of, I have some information about your model partner, let me find it for you.

 

A silence follows, and Yeri suddenly remembers her agreement with Wendy. She starts to type out a request to hand Wendy’s note over to Seulgi, when the next two messages that arrive catch her undivided attention.

 

S: Your partner’s name is Park Sooyoung.

S: But she says you can call her Joy.
